Myocardial Biopsy (Cardiac biopsy)
Myocardial Biopsy (Cardiac biopsy) An invasive procedure that involves using a bioptome (a small catheter with a grasping device on the end) to obtain a small piece of heart muscle tissue that is sent to a laboratory for analysis.
